Latest Patents
Among Eggers' latest inventions is the **Thermal Angioplasty Catheter and Method**. This invention introduces a method and apparatus for selectively heating atheromatous masses that partially or fully occlude blood vessels. By effectively softening or weakening these occlusions, the invention allows for more efficient recanalization through balloon expansion or other dilation means. Additionally, it provides a novel approach to boring through occlusions by applying heat and pressure simultaneously, enhancing the efficacy of treatments.
Another of Eggers' significant patents is the **Abherent Surgical Instrument and Method**. This invention addresses the challenge of preventing tissue adhesion to surgical apparatus during operations. By employing an abherent coating that offers electrical insulation and thermal impedance, it aims to maintain tissue integrity while achieving hemostasis with minimal damage.
